YD Miami - Site Director

YMCA of South Florida
Miami, FL, US
Part-time

The Site Director supervises and manages the daily activities at the afterschool site with warmth, dignity, and respect ensuring the safety of the program.

Additionally, this role is responsible for planning, and implementing daily program and activities to create a learning environment for the program.

Essential Functions / Job Duties :

  • Plans, writes, and implements daily program and activities to create a learning environment for the program participants.
  • Establishes and maintains professional and cordial communication and relationships with parents and school staff as well as the administrator(s) of the program location.
  • Displays and models the YMCA’s core values of caring, honesty, respect, and responsibility.
  • Maintains accurate attendance, financial, grant outcome assessments and sign-inI sign-out records, follows up on absent children.
  • Ensures that safety rules and practices are followed at all times; Failure to adhere to safety practices or engaging in unsafe behavior will result in termination of employment.
  • Monitors equipment and facilities for safety and security purposes and reports concerns in a timely
  • Conduct and maintain any necessary measurable tools to track children’s progress.
  • Distribute nutritious lunch and snacks on a daily basis using universal health / sanitation practices.
  • Follow all YMCA HEPA standards.
  • Conduct a health check of each child daily noting fever, bumps, bruises, burns, or other questionable signs of abuse and document the incident with the Program Director.
  • Uphold all YMCA policies and Risk Management / Safety procedures which require reporting all incident and accidents to Site Director immediately.
  • Know and follow proper emergency procedures appropriate to the facility and in conformity with procedures adopted by the YMCA of South Florida and emergency service authorities to ensure the safety of children.
  • Preserve the quality of supplies and materials. Report to Program Director when supplies are needed.
  • Provide regular inspection of area used by the program to ensure both cleanliness and safety.
  • Check bathrooms for supplies and basic cleanliness before allowing participants to enter.
  • Attend all staff meetings and training opportunities as required.
  • Communicates important program issues and information to Program Director with urgency.
  • Ensures that overall program areas are kept, neat, and clean.
  • Plans special events and activities for children.
  • Provides feedback and training to assistant site supervisor (if applicable) and
  • Increases program participation by 5% annually (August- June) or up to full capacity.
  • Maintains an 85% excellent rating on parent and principal evaluations.
  • Keeps current accounts receivable with no more than 3% uncollected.
  • Additional duties as assigned by your supervisor.

Time Management

  • 50% - Focused on executing grant and non-grant curriculum components, coaching staff, ensuring site safety, etc.
  • 40% - Customer Service (parents, stakeholders, etc.)
  • 10% - Administrative duties (scheduling, payroll, AR’s, etc.).
